如何在pycharm中使用pyside开发编辑Qtui界面(uic、rcc)一、前言1.QtCreator和pycharm的GUI开发二、pycharm优化1.添加带pyside的解释器支持打开ui文件2.pycharm添加QtDesigner外部工具3.pycharm添加.ui文件转.py文件外部工具4.pycharm添加.qrc文件转.py文件外部工具三、转换后的ui.py文件使用技巧参考一、前言1.QtCreator和pycharm的GUI开发qtcreator自带designer设计师编辑器,非常好用。但是我们使用pycharm进行界面开发的时候没有designer,在pycharm中
在日常开发中,经常会有环形进度条UI的效果,例如技能CD时间、加载动画等,本文将通过材质球节点实现该效果,相较于准备美术素材,这样的做法更为方便,效果如下:1.制作环状效果材质函数在内容面板右键新建材质函数,可以命名为Circle_MF通过RadialGradientExponential节点,可以制作UV空间内的球形渐变,设置Density参数可以修改边缘硬度,我们先增加该节点:接下来修改Density参数为100,看下效果:然后绘制两个大小不同的球体,进行相减计算,可得到环形图案:然后保存该材质函数,进行下一步操作。2.制作UI材质球右键新建材质球,可命名为Circle_M,修改Mater
我在用https://angular-ui.github.io/bootstrap/在使用AngularJS开发的HTML页面中显示工具提示。我能够访问工具提示-IS开机属性以显示和隐藏工具提示。但是我无法使用自定义指令实现同一件事。Button1Button2varapp=angular.module('myApp',['ngAnimate','ngSanitize','ui.bootstrap']);app.controller('myCtrl',function($scope,$timeout){$scope.showHidett=true;$timeout(function(){$sc
Context对象是指向模型数据中的对象的指针。SAPUI5的RelativeBinding-相对绑定,需要上下文作为参考点才能解析其路径;如果没有上下文,相对绑定将无法解析,并且不会指向模型数据。sap.ui.model.Context是SAPUI5框架中的一个重要组件,用于表示UI控件与数据模型之间的绑定关系。它充当了数据模型中特定数据对象的代理,允许UI控件直接与数据模型进行交互,并在UI上显示或修改相应的数据。了解sap.ui.model.Context的作用对于理解和开发基于SAPUI5的应用程序至关重要。Introductiontosap.ui.model.Contextsap.u
作者简介ThalesFu,携程高级研发经理,致力于寻找更好的方法,结合AI和工程来解决现实中的问题。引言在快速迭代的软件开发周期中,用户界面(UI)的自动化测试已成为提高效率和确保产品质量的关键。然而,随着应用程序变得日益复杂,传统的UI自动化方法逐渐显露出局限性。AI驱动的UI自动化出现了,但仍面临着准确性和可靠性的挑战。在这个背景下,本文提出一个创新的视角:通过实时调试技术,显著提升AI编写的UI自动化脚本的有效性。这个问题不仅仅是技术上的挑战,它关系到如何在保证软件质量的同时加速软件的交付。本文将探讨实时调试如何帮助AI更准确地理解和执行UI测试脚本,以及这种方法如何能够为软件开发带来革
概述:Dispatcher是WPF中用于协调UI线程和非UI线程操作的关键类,通过消息循环机制确保UI元素的安全更新。常见用途包括异步任务中的UI更新和定时器操作。在实践中,需注意避免UI线程阻塞、死锁,并使用CheckAccess方法确保在正确的线程上执行操作。这有助于提升应用程序的性能和用户体验。在WPF(WindowsPresentationFoundation)中,Dispatcher 是一个重要的类,它主要用于处理与用户界面相关的操作。WPF的UI元素都有一个关联的Dispatcher,这个对象允许你在非UI线程上执行操作,同时确保这些操作正确地在UI线程上执行。以下是关于Dispa
介绍 Swagger是一个规范且完整的框架,用于生成、描述、调用和可视化RESTful风格的Web服务。 使用Swagger后可以直接通过代码生成文档,不再需要自己手动编写接口文档,对程序员来说非常方便,可以节约写文档的时间去学习新技术。 提供Web页面在线测试API,参数和格式都定好,直接在界面上输入参数对应的值即可在线测试接口。SpringBoot集成swagger1、导入swagger依赖 io.springfox springfox-boot-starter 3.0.0 com.github.xiaoymin swagger-bootstrap-ui 1.
目录用户界面的起源与发展用户界面的设计原则与趋势用户界面未来的方向小结用户界面(UserInterface,简称UI)是人与计算机系统交互的媒介,用户可以通过用户界面向计算机发送指令,同时计算机可以通过用户界面向用户展示信息。用户界面的设计和演进不仅反映了技术的进步,还体现了人类与机器交互方式的不断变化。从早期的命令行界面到现在的自然用户界面,用户界面的设计经历了翻天覆地的变化。在当今这个数字化飞速发展的时代,人工智能(AI)已经成为了技术进步的一个重要标志。AI(特别是以ChatGPT为代表的大模型的出现)不仅改变了我们的工作方式、学习方式,也在不断地影响着用户界面的设计和演进。用户界面的起
我在将war应用程序迁移到springbootjar应用程序时遇到问题。我正在使用springboot1.4.1和swagger2.6.0。要在war中自定义swaggerui,您必须将自定义swagger-ui.html放入/webapp目录。在springboot中,不建议使用webapp目录,因为它在捆绑的jar中不起作用。但是将自定义的swagger-ui.html放入/resources/static将被swagger忽略。是否有任何简单的解决方案(而不是将整个swagger分发添加到我的应用程序中)?我的自定义swagger-ui.html看起来像API.swagger-s
文章目录前言来看一个从字符串中生成UI的例子前言glade生成的xml格式不被gtkmm4支持,需要作修改来看一个从字符串中生成UI的例子#include#include#includeusingnamespacestd;classExampleWindow:publicGtk::Window{public:ExampleWindow();virtual~ExampleWindow(){};voidon_action_file_new(){cout"New"endl;};voidon_action_file_open(){};voidon_action_file_quit(){};Gtk::B